Access, Share, and Manage Your Cloud Files – Without Leaving Outlook
The ShareSync add-in for Outlook brings the power of secure cloud storage directly into your email workflow. With one
click, users can browse, upload, and attach files from their ShareSync drive right inside their email composer. Say
goodbye to outdated attachments and storage limits, and hello to secure, real-time collaboration.
Whether you’re attaching recent files, navigating team folders, or browsing your synced desktop, ShareSync makes file
management in Outlook fast, secure, and intuitive.
Key Features
- Instant File Access Browse and attach files from your ShareSync folders, recent documents, or local sync
directories, all within the Outlook interface.
- Share via Secure Web-Links Replace bulky attachments with dynamic, secure links that reflect the latest file
version and honor your organization's sharing policies.
- Navigate All File Locations Use intuitive tabs to switch between Recents, Files, and Other Folders, perfect for
locating exactly what you need, fast.
- Built-in Security & Permissions Shared links automatically follow enterprise-grade policies like link
expiration, password protection, and access restrictions.
- No Desktop App Required Access all core capabilities without needing to install additional software, everything
runs directly in Outlook on Web, Windows, or Mac. This add-in requires an active ShareSync account.
App Capabilities
When this app is used, it:
- Sends and receives data over the Internet
- Can access and modify personal information in the active message, such as the body, subject,
sender, recipients, and attachment information. It may send this data to a third-party service. Other items in
your mailbox can’t be read or modified.
Does not access mailbox content unrelated to the email being composed
